Why it matters

Household Management, in context.

Adding someone to a household should not silently give them a login or permissions. Equally, a profile should not have to pass through an obsolete registration-request journey just to be represented correctly. Residents need to see the difference between a person, their profile and an App Access request.

The Estalink approach

A considered way forward.

Estalink keeps direct Household Member profile management active. Phone and email are required in the creation contract. Mobile operation identity uses the reviewed Expo-backed implementation, while backend creation evidence and same-attempt reconciliation protect the intended request from uncertain responses.

App Access remains a separate approval process reached from the Household management surface. Current pending counts represent pending, non-archived own requests within Estate, Resident and requesting-User scope. The existence of a Household profile does not substitute for an approved request or widen access to other Units or Estates.

The workflow

From context to the next step.

  1. Create the profile

    Supply the required Household Member information, including phone and email, in the Resident's legitimate context. Confirm the intended person before submitting.

  2. Resolve the submitted attempt

    The creation flow preserves an immutable attempt and reconciles uncertain outcomes. An interrupted response should not prompt blind creation of a duplicate profile.

  3. Request App Access separately

    Where appropriate, use the existing App Access request from the management screen. Profile creation is not an automatic approval of application access.

  4. Follow the governed outcome

    Review the request's current state and use the permitted cancel/review pathways. Historical registration-request evidence remains retained but is not the active V1 workflow.
